Initial Consultation
Our design professionals will meet with you, on site to accomplish three important tasks. First and foremost, we will introduce you to our design philosophy and how we go about preparing our design. Each situation is unique and the method we use to approach your design needs will be clearly outlined. Secondly, we will begin to asses your site. During this task, we will highlight grading and drainage issues, traffic flow, aesthetic values, screening possibilities, plant placement and landscape structure placement along with any other design topic that is relevant to your project. Our third task during to this consultation is to answer any questions you, our client may have, pertaining to your design project.

Site Analysis
On a separate occasion, after meeting with our client, we perform a Site Analysis. The object of this phase is to become adequately familiar with the site. This allows us to properly begin the preliminary design. Measurements are taken, elevations are recorded if necessary and all parameters of the site are noted.

Preliminary Concept Plan and Rendering
Our concept plans tend to be very developed as a result of our thorough site analysis. Included on the concept plan are landscape bed layout, walk and patio layout and landscape structure placement. All plantings are represented by graphics and descriptions, not by individual species. Along with this scaled plan are section drawings and often times thumbnail perspective sketches that depict certain spaces, elements or areas of the design. The concept plan is not complete without written descriptions of the design philosophy. It’s our belief that a solid concept, leads to a thought provoking design. Our concept plan description allows our design thoughts to be recorded in a written format. Each area of the design is described, in a manner that includes the design concept, implementation strategy and materials to be used.

Landscape Design
The final step to achieving good design is a culmination of the previous tasks. The final landscape plan includes detailed drawings of all plant locations, all plant names and hardscapes layout are finalized. This plan will allow homeowners as well as contractors, a detailed drawing of the landscape project. Two (2) copies will be given to the client.
